I have my "Pathway Lighting" set for 60 seconds in my iDrive settings. The manual says to turn off the vehicle, and then pull back on the headlight stalk ("flash to pass") to turn on the Pathway Lighting. Mine doesn't work.

Anyone else having issues with theirs?
Does it work with the headlamps in "Auto" mode?

- Mike
 
#2 ·
The headlamp switch needs to be in 0 or Auto. The key needs to be completely out.

What happens when you try to activate pathway lighting?

the car cant be in radio readiness mode (aka, engine off, radio still on)

hit the stop button twice to completely shut down the car, then pull back on the stalk.

should work. drove me nuts until i realized the car had to be completely shut down for it to work.... it was a DUH moment. damn Comfort Access

dont get me started on the DUH moment i had when i thought my adaptive xenons were broken (they dont swivel to the left unless the car is moving, only to the right when stationary)

sorta.... when the car is completely off and you pull back on the turn signal stalk, parking lights, headlights and i think the puddle lights come on for a settable duration, to light the path. most useful if you have a dark driveway to walk down.
